"SWITCHED" AC outlet
-I—-Power to the outlet is controlled by the
j
power switch of this unit. Audio
equipment rated up to a maximum of
80 W can be connected here. If
equipment exceeding this rating is
connected, the outlet may be rendered
inoperable. Consult your dealer to
replace the fuse.

Conserving power
The unit consumes 1 W even when it is turned
off with [POWER, O/l], To save power when
the unit is not to be used for a long time,
unplug it from the household AC outlet.
If the unit is left unplugged for longer than a
few weeks, all settings will revert to the factory
settings. Do the settings again if this occurs.
